Jai Verma is a scholar working on Condensed Matter Physics,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Jai Verma has authored 49 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Condensed Matter Physics, 19 papers in Electrical and Electronic Engineering and 18 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Jai Verma’s work include GaN-based semiconductor devices and materials (29 papers), Ga2O3 and related materials (18 papers) and Semiconductor materials and devices (9 papers). Jai Verma is often cited by papers focused on GaN-based semiconductor devices and materials (29 papers), Ga2O3 and related materials (18 papers) and Semiconductor materials and devices (9 papers). Jai Verma collaborates with scholars based in United States, India and South Korea. Jai Verma's co-authors include Huili Grace Xing, Debdeep Jena, Vladimir Protasenko, Guowang Li, Satyaki Ganguly, S. M. Islam, Yu Cao, Debdeep Jena, Ronghua Wang and Tom Zimmermann and has published in prestigious journals such as Journal of Geophysical Research Atmospheres, Applied Physics Letters and Journal of Applied Physics.
